The S&P Global Egypt PMI edged up to 49.0 in October 2024 from 48.8 in the previous month, marking a second consecutive month of contraction and indicating a deterioration in the private sector activity. Output and new orders continued to decline amid weak market conditions, especially in the construction sector. Meanwhile, employment grew for the fourth month, with job creation reaching its fastest pace since May. Inventory levels also rose as firms built stocks in response to ongoing cost concerns, although input purchases declined for the first time in three months. Regarding prices, input cost inflation eased from September's six-month high, though selling prices remained high due to currency and material cost pressures. Finally, non-oil companies expected a rise in business activity over the next 12 months, though confidence was weak, with the index near a historic low.
